In 2019-2020, 1,184 people earned their degree in computational science, making the major the 460th most popular in the United States.

At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 832 computational science graduates with average earnings and debt of $56,398 and $43,194 respectively.

This year’s “Best Value Scientific Computing Schools for a Master’s For Those Making $0-$30k” ranking analyzed 23 colleges that offered a degree in computational science.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ality computational science program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

  • The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) serves as the core of our data about colleges.
  •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
  • Information about the national average student loan default rate is from the U.S. Department of Education and refers to data about the 2016 borrower cohort tracking period for which the cohort default rate (CDR) was 10.1%.
